Dancers, models take center stage at University Park Fashion Show

On a stage Feb. 8 at The Westin of Sarasota, University Park's Kim Dixon danced with seven other University Park women. 

While University Park's Bart Schubert lip synched to Robert Palmer's "Simply Irresistible," Dixon and the dancers, also known as the Dancing Queens, added to the entertainment that kicked off the University Park Women's Club Fashion Show. 

Dixon said choreographing the dance was a "simply irresistible offer" she couldn't turn down. 

She said the dance gave the Dancing Queens an opportunity to make new friends. 

After the performance, nine women and four men from University Park modeled clothes from Evelyn & Arthur. 

The proceeds from the fashion show and pop-up shops will go toward the Women's Resource Center and the Bradenton Police Department's Police Care and Publix Gift Card Program.
